>Can someone please identify this person and help me find him in the 1850
>census:
>
>1860 census: Age 38, Sugarcreek, Shelby Co., IN. Born in Kentucky. Listed
>with wife, Mary (35 born in Ohio) and children: Walter (10), Charles (8),
>Randolph (6), Harriet A. (4), and Mary Belle (8/12). All children born in Kentucky
>except Mary Belle born in Indiana.
>
>1870 census: Age 46, Veale, Daviess Co., IN. Born in Kentucky. Listed with
>wife, Narcissa (39 born in Kentucky) and children: Walter (21), Charles (19),
>Randolph (17), Harriet (15), Mary (13), and Philip (8). All children born in
>Kentucky except Mary and Philip born in Indiana.
>
>1880 census: Age 59, Veale, Daviess Co., IN. Born in Kentucky. Listed with
>wife, Sarah A. (48 born in Indiana) and child: Phillip (18) born in Indiana.
>
>I'm wondering if he is a son of Berryman & Sarah (Chapman) Ragsdale. When I
>rework the 1840 census, he would fit into the right age group (1 male 20-30).
